Mounting a flush mount ceiling fan means that as part of the installation, we no longer use a downrod. This can make attaching a flush mount fan less of a process in the long run. The fan must be mounted with a minimum of 7 feet clearance from the trailing edge of the blades to the floor. 6. Do not operate reversing switch while fan blades are in mo-tion. Fan must be turned off and blades stopped before re-versing blade direction. 7. Make your home look and feel ...Follow these steps carefully: Locate the wire nuts that connect the fan's electrical wires to the house wiring. Using wire strippers or pliers, grasp the wire nut and twist it counterclockwise to loosen and remove it. Remove the blade assembly and check for any loose screws once the electricity has been turned off.Find the three to four screws securing the canopy cover over the ceiling fan motor housing. Loosen and remove the screws with the screwdriver. Lower the canopy away from the housing. Remove the nuts securing the motor housing to the mounting bracket stud with a wrench.
